Summary
Ultrasound-guided renal biopsy is a valuable diagnostic tool for kidney diseases, achieving an 84.6% diagnostic efficacy with low complication rates. This technique aids in diagnosing various nephrological conditions, improving patient outcomes.

Context:
- Renal biopsy is crucial for diagnosing and prognosticating kidney diseases and systemic conditions.
- This study reviews 91 renal biopsies performed between 1994 and 2002 at a single institution.
- Ultrasound guidance was consistently used, primarily with Vim-Silverman needles.
Purpose:
- To evaluate the diagnostic efficacy and complication rates of ultrasound-guided renal biopsies.
- To analyze the clinical indications and histological diagnoses of renal biopsies performed over an 8-year period.
- To identify predictors of renal function progression.
Summary:
- A total of 91 renal biopsies were analyzed, with indications including nephrotic syndrome, asymptomatic urinary abnormalities, and renal failure.
- The overall diagnostic efficacy was 84.6%, with common diagnoses being IgA nephropathy (Berger disease) and idiopathic nephrotic syndrome.
- Complications were infrequent, including gross hematuria in 9.9% of cases and one accidental spleen puncture; no nephrectomies were required.
Impact:
- Ultrasound-guided renal biopsy is confirmed as an effective and safe procedure for diagnosing kidney pathologies.
- Improved collaboration between nephrologists and radiologists enhanced procedural outcomes over time.
- Glomerulosclerosis and tubulointerstitial lesions were identified as predictors of advanced renal failure, informing prognosis and management.
